Salmon With Mustard-tarragon Crust
Total Time: 20 mins
Preparation Time: 10 mins
Cook Time: 10 mins
Ingredients
- Servings: 4
- 3 tablespoons flour
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on dried tarragon
- 4 (6 ounce) salmon fillets
- 1 tablespoon country-style dijon mustard
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
Recipe
- 1 combine flour, salt and tarragon on a plate.
- 2 spread mustard thinly over top of each fillet.
- 3 dredge fish in flour mixture.
- 4 heat oil in a large nonstick skillet set over medium-high.
- 5 add salmon; cook 4 minutes.
- 6 turn fillets and cook another 4 minutes, or until tops and bottoms of the pieces are deeply golden and fillets' thickest parts are slightly translucent in the center.
- 7 (the salmon will continue cooking after being removed from the heat).
